Recognizing Termite Habits



(Lawn Pest Control Service In Charlotte County)Termites, frequently described as silent destroyers, show complicated behaviors that dramatically affect their destructive possibility. These social pests reside in colonies that can range from a few hundred to millions, cultivating elaborate communication and participation among participants. The main types of problem in insect control are below ground, drywood, and dampwood termites, each presenting special actions that affect their nesting and feeding behaviors.


Subterranean termites, as an example, develop considerable tunnel systems underground, permitting them to accessibility timber sources while continuing to be concealed from sight. Their foraging habits is extremely arranged, as worker termites look for food and connect the location back to the nest via pheromones. Drywood termites, in comparison, infest the wood they take in, producing little colonies within the lumber itself, bring about localized and commonly undetected damage.


Comprehending these actions is essential for effective parasite control. By acknowledging their feeding patterns, nesting routines, and communication methods, parasite control professionals can establish targeted methods that disrupt their life process and minimize damages. Furthermore, awareness of termite biology notifies preventative measures, helping building owners secure their frameworks versus these formidable parasites.


Signs of Termite Problem





Identifying the indications of termite invasion is important for house owners and property supervisors to secure their financial investments. Early discovery can conserve substantial time and monetary sources, as termite damage can escalate rapidly.


One of the most typical indicators of termite activity is the presence of thrown out wings. Another obvious indication is the existence of mud tubes-- small passages made of dirt and saliva-- constructed by termites to travel between their nests and food resources.


Additionally, property owners should be cautious for hollow-sounding timber, which shows that termites have consumed the internal structure. If you notice frass, or termite droppings, it looks like small wood-colored pellets and can be a clear indication of an infestation.


Lastly, unusual moisture in wood frameworks might bring in termites, as they grow in wet atmospheres. Normal assessments and awareness of these indications are essential in mitigating the threats related to termite invasions and preserving the integrity of properties.

Preventative Actions for Termites



House owners' aggressive procedures are important in stopping termite infestations, as these insects can cause severe structural damages gradually. The initial step in reliable termite avoidance is to eliminate dampness resources around the property. Termites are attracted to damp environments; as a result, ensuring correct water drainage, fixing leakages, and maintaining rain gutters can dramatically decrease the danger of invasion.


Furthermore, home owners should examine and secure any fractures in structures, walls, and around energy lines, as these gaps can work as access points for termites. It is likewise a good idea to keep fire wood, lumber, and other cellulose materials at the very least 20 feet far from the home and off the ground.


Normal landscape design maintenance, consisting of trimming trees and bushes that touch your home, can even more deter termite gain access to. Additionally, utilizing barriers such as physical barriers constructed from steel mesh or sand can properly hamper termite motion.

Long-lasting Pest Control Techniques



While instant treatment alternatives are important for attending to termite invasions, executing lasting parasite control methods is important for avoiding future events. An extensive strategy starts with normal evaluations by certified insect control professionals. These experts can determine very early indicators of infestation, allowing timely interventions.


Moreover, keeping proper moisture levels in and around your home is important, as termites are brought in to damp environments. Home owners ought to guarantee site web that seamless gutters are clear, downspouts direct water far from the structure, and any type of leakages are quickly repaired. Additionally, making use of physical barriers, such as stainless-steel mesh or sand obstacles, can deter termite accessibility to frameworks.


An additional reliable strategy includes using baiting systems, which can be installed around the boundary of the home. These systems attract termites, enabling their elimination prior to they can create substantial damages. Moreover, incorporating eco-friendly options, such as nematodes or advantageous bugs, can give all-natural bug control services.
